I. Core Physical and Chemical Characteristics of the Product
Product low-hydrogen silicone oil 203 is a colorless transparent liquid. At 25 degrees Celsius, its viscosity is 80 to 120 square millimeters per second, its density is 0.98 to 1.10 grams per cubic centimeter, and its refractive index is 1.390 to 1.410. This product offers four specifications with hydrogen contents of 0.18%, 0.36%, 0.50%, and 0.75%. Users can choose flexibly according to different application requirements. The product has no odor, and the active silicon hydride bonds contained in the molecular chain can react with chemical substances containing double bonds, hydroxyl groups, etc., under the action of a catalyst, forming stable carbon-silicon bonds and achieving crosslinking or modification; they can also react with compounds containing hydroxyl groups to introduce silicon hydride groups into the target molecule or the surface of the substrate.
In the polyurethane foam field, using the silicon hydride bonds of this product with allyl polyether for silicon hydride addition can synthesize polyether-modified silicone oil with excellent emulsifying effects, directly influencing the pore structure of polyurethane foam. In the preparation of defoamers, after emulsification or modification, this product can significantly reduce the surface tension of the system and quickly eliminate foam. In adductable silicone rubbers, this product acts as a crosslinking agent with vinyl silicone oil under platinum catalysis, forming a three-dimensional network structure.

III. Main Application Areas
Product low-hydrogen silicone oil 203, with its multi-specification hydrogen content and active silicon hydride bonds, can play an important role in the following key application areas, specifically including:
1. Crosslinking agent for adductable silicone rubbers. This product is the core crosslinking component of adductable liquid silicone rubbers and high-temperature curing silicone rubbers. By selecting different hydrogen content specifications, it can precisely control the crosslink density of the cured rubber, thereby obtaining silicone rubber products with different hardness and mechanical properties, widely used in medical catheters, power insulators, electronic potting compounds, and infant products, etc.
2. Basic raw material for emulsifiers and foam stabilizers. By reacting with unsaturated compounds such as allyl polyether, this product can synthesize emulsifiers for polyurethane soft and hard foams, which are indispensable key additives in polyurethane foam plastic production, directly influencing the pore structure and hand feel of the foam.
3. Basic raw material for defoamers. After emulsification or other component compounding, this product can be made into efficient defoamers, used for foam control in textile printing and dyeing, papermaking, coatings, wastewater treatment, etc., with the characteristics of low dosage, fast defoaming, and long-lasting foam suppression, effectively eliminating harmful foam in water-based systems.
4. Synthesis raw material for water-soluble silicone oil and modified silicone oil. The product can be grafted with polyether chain segments through the silane-hydrogen addition reaction, resulting in water-soluble silicone oil with both hydrophilicity and softness. It is widely used in textile softening agents, daily chemical conditioning agents, etc. Additionally, it is also used in the synthesis of special modified silicone oils such as alkyl-modified silicone oil, amino-modified silicone oil, and epoxy-modified silicone oil.
V. Ceramic anti-fouling agent and waterproof hydrophobic treatment agent. In the anti-fouling treatment of ceramic tiles, this product can form a hydrophobic anti-fouling layer on the substrate surface, effectively preventing the penetration and adhesion of ink, dust, etc. It can also be used for hydrophobic anti-fouling treatment of glass, cement, leather, paper, wood, marble, etc., giving the substrate good waterproof and anti-fouling properties.
VI. Hydrophobic treatment of dry powder fire extinguishing agents. The product can be emulsified or directly added to dry powder fire extinguishing agents to give the dry powder particles good hydrophobicity and fluidity, preventing the fire extinguishing agent from absorbing moisture and forming lumps during storage, effectively extending the product's shelf life and improving the fire extinguishing efficiency.
IV. Usage suggestions and precautions
This product contains active silane-hydrogen bonds. It should avoid contact with alkaline substances and acid. In the presence of a catalyst, it can react vigorously with substances containing double bonds or hydroxyl groups. When designing the formula, the influence of its reaction activity on the stability of the system should be fully considered. VII. Packaging specifications and storage conditions
The low-hydrogen silicone oil 203 is packaged in 200-liter plastic drums, with a net weight of 200 kilograms per drum. The packaging requires sealing and should be stored separately from oxidants, acids, edible chemical raw materials. Store it in a cool, ventilated warehouse, away from fire sources and heat sources. The temperature should not exceed 30 degrees Celsius. The lighting, ventilation and other facilities in the storage room should be of explosion-proof type. During handling, load and unload gently to prevent damage to the packaging and container. Transport as non-dangerous goods.
